Analysis

In 2015, population, age 22, male in Malta stood at 2,801.

The figure is down 1.6% on the previous year and down 10.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, population, age 22, male in Malta peaked at 3,129 in 2002 and was at its lowest, 2,402, in 1990.

Malta ranks 170th of 191 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
